    Acclimation is important and it's not that you added a cup of water.
    You should have done it a couple of times.

    When I used to do it the way you did I would add about a half cup of water wait 10-15 min then dump about a third of the total water out and add another 1/2 cup and do this 2-3 times, but the drip method is better.

    If you try the acclimation process suggested, you should be ok with a smaller fish. Clowns tend to be less aggressive when smaller...if you get a large one, it could be a female and they can become quite aggressive to tank mates.
